MTH v2.006
 
MTH v2.006 has been released.

# 2.006
# Added functionality so that the MTH window will remember it's size and position when restarted, it will not remember the minimized / maximized state (by design)
# Added new donation option, Paypal
# Added new key command, "Auto push"
# Added "time since last action" info to table list
# Changed the preferences key command setting window
# Fixed a bug when changing the border color, it now properly changes the border color for already opened tables
# Fixed a bug where tables would not correctly save their last location
# Fixed bug where the border had an incorrect size when user was using custom windows font size

[ QUOTE ]
Hi, where can I find a quick blurb/description of this program's purpose?

[/ QUOTE ]MultiTable Helper impliments a queue of tables, bringing the active table to a specific location on your screen. It also implements keyboard commands, so you can use (f1,f2,f3) for (fold,call,raise). MTH currenly only supports Party and skins.

MTH is crucial for small screens, but I still like it with lots of space. Besides real-estate management, it's worth it for the keycommands. I also like having the window I care about moved to the front. It takes some getting used to; it makes it harder to follow hands you're in if they keep getting whisked away. The thing is, if you're massively multi-tabling, you're not tracking the hand between actions anyway.

MTH is currenly free, but you should donate. Don't 8-table without it.

Thanks for the app, Orca.

I'm still having some problems with it:

Sometimes the highlighted active table will be hidden behind another table that wants my attention. (I have the "force active table to topmost" button checked). Then, when I press a button, I don't know which table it is going to act on.

It often makes an error sound when I press a button, even though it will correctly fold, call, or raise.

My gamepad usually doesn't work with it (it works without it).

Thanks. The app's got great potential.
